Opponents in the top nine of the league highlighted in bold:
Plymouth: Northampton (A), Rochdale (A), Rotherham (H), Scunthorpe (A), Gillingham (A) (2/5)
Charlton: Shrewsbury (A), Portsmouth (A), Blackburn (H), Rochdale (A) (3/4)
Portsmouth: Bradford (A), Charlton (H), Bury (A), Peterborough (H) (2/4)
Peterborough: Blackburn (A), Shrewsbury (A), Fleetwood (H), Portsmouth (A) (3/4)
Scunthorpe: Walsall (H), MK Dons (A), Plymouth (H), Bradford (H) (1/4)
